1. Salt N Pepper
This 2011 film directed by
Aashiq Abu
made a revolution in the Malayalam film industry. With a minimum budget and ordinary actors, Salt N Pepper turned out to be a chartbuster at the theaters. It has Lal, Asif Ali,
Shweta Menon
and Mythili playing the lead roles. With a unique story by Shyam Pushkaran and excellent cinematography by
Shyju Khalid
, this movie ignited the trend of new-gen attempts in Malayalam cinema. Also, the song of this picture are composed by Bijipal and the Avial band got grand reception from the audience.

5. ABCD: American-Born Confused Desi
A hit film from the director Martin Prakkat starring Dulquer Salmaan, it tells the story of two American-born Malayalees who comes to Kerala to pursue their studies. Dulquer plays the character of Johns Isaac along with
Jacob Gregory
, who appears as his cousin Korah. A typical new generation story by Sooraj and Neeraj, it did well at the theaters and impressed the audience. Aparna Gopinath,
Lalu Alex
, S. P Sreekumar, and
Tovino Thomas
appear as other characters.

9. 'Adi Kapyare Kootamani'
It is a typical new generation movie directed by the debutant
John Varghese
. It features Dhyan Sreenivasan, Aju Varghese,
Neeraj Madhav
, and
Vineeth Mohan
in the lead with
Namitha Pramod
as the heroine. Produced by Friday Film House, it is about the incidents that take place inside a men’s hostel after a girl enters inside it.
10. North 24 Kaatham
With Fahad Faasil,
Swathi Reddy
, and Nedumudi Venu playing the lead roles, this movie directed by
Anil Radhakrishnan Menon
got noted for its unique story and presentation. It won a National Award in 2013 for the Best Malayalam Feature Film along with a State Best Actor Award for Fahad Faasil. The hero of the story suffers from a personality disorder due to hyper hygiene, and the picture progresses around his journey to Thiruvananthapuram on a hartal day.
